Concrete scarifier specs to confirm before you buy
The spec sheet is where a source either earns trust or starts dodging. You need enough hard information to judge fit before you spend money: working width, power source, cutting depth per pass, duty rating, warranty, cord length where applicable, and what is or is not included. At CTD, we treat those specs as planning information, not decoration.
Working width tells you how much path the machine covers in one pass. Depth per pass matters because scarifying is controlled removal, not brute-force digging. Trying to take too much in one pass can slow the crew, rough up the surface beyond what the job needs, and chew through tooling faster than expected. Power source affects where the machine belongs. Mains-powered electric scarifiers fit powered, controlled sites. Gas machines fit jobs where the crew needs self-contained power and more movement.
| Spec | What it tells you | Procurement question to ask |
|---|---|---|
| Power type | Whether the machine runs on mains electricity or gas. | Will the site support this machine without slowing setup? |
| Working width | The cutting path covered per pass. | Does the width fit the sidewalks, floors, driveways, or open areas you bid most often? |
| Depth per pass | The listed removal depth for controlled passes. | Can the machine remove material at the rate your work requires without forcing bad technique? |
| Duty rating | The level of use the product is positioned for. | Is the machine built for repeat professional work or occasional lighter use? |
| Tooling note | Whether blades, cutters, or other working parts are included or sold separately. | What else must be ordered for the first project? |
| Warranty | The stated warranty term for the product. | Is the warranty tied to the exact model you are buying? |
When a gas scarifier makes more sense
Gas makes sense when the work is outdoors, spread out, or not friendly to cord management. Driveway surface prep, open warehouse floor prep where power access is not convenient, uneven slab leveling, and traffic line removal across larger areas can all point toward gas. The tradeoff is that your crew has to account for fuel handling, exhaust, site rules, transport weight, and the usual engine-related ownership considerations.
When an electric scarifier is the better fit
Electric makes sense when you have dependable mains power and want a controlled setup for sidewalk work, floor prep, raised-joint milling, coating removal, or resurfacing prep. The buying question is whether power access and cord routing fit the job. If they do, electric can keep the setup simpler than managing fuel and engine operation. If they do not, your crew will feel that pain quickly.

How gas and electric scarifiers differ from a buyer’s perspective
Electric and gas do the same general class of work, but they solve different site problems. Electric keeps the power package tied to the building or site supply. Gas carries its own power but adds engine, fuel, exhaust, and jobsite-condition questions. Neither is automatically the “pro” choice. The better machine is the one that lets your crew work steadily without fighting access, tooling, or cleanup.
For sidewalk and floor-prep crews, we usually filter the choice in this order: site power, removal depth, cutter package, dust or debris plan, then warranty and shipment contents. That order keeps the conversation tied to the work instead of drifting into spec-sheet arm wrestling.
Job Type Selection Matrix
Use this as a first-pass filter. It does not replace checking the exact model, cutters, site access, or surface condition, but it will keep your crew from starting the buying conversation in the wrong lane.
| Concrete work | Likely starting point | What to verify before ordering |
|---|---|---|
| Sidewalk trip hazard repair | Electric or gas 8-inch scarifier | Power access, removal depth, cutter package, and control around edges or joints. |
| Milling raised sidewalk joints | Electric 8-inch scarifier where power is available | Cord routing, pass control, and cutter selection. |
| Removing traffic lines from concrete | Electric or gas 8-inch scarifier | Site access, debris plan, coating or paint condition, and production expectations. |
| Stripping epoxy or paint from concrete floors | Electric scarifier for powered controlled areas; gas where site conditions call for it | Tooling, surface profile target, cleanup, and ventilation/site restrictions. |
| Preparing concrete for overlays or resurfacing compounds | Electric or gas 8-inch scarifier | Required profile, substrate condition, and whether the machine setup matches the coating or overlay system requirements. |
| Grinding down high spots in concrete | 8-inch scarifier matched to access and tooling | Depth control, number of passes, and finish expectations after removal. |
| Driveway or warehouse floor surface prep | Gas 8-inch scarifier when mobility and self-contained power matter | Area size, transport, cleanup, and site rules for gas-powered equipment. |

Must Have Accessories
The easiest way to underbuy a scarifier package is to price the machine and forget the cutting setup. A credible supplier should make it plain what comes with the machine, what does not, and what your crew needs before the first pass. That matters on sidewalk repair, traffic line removal, high-spot reduction, coating stripping, and overlay prep, where the machine is only as useful as the drum and cutters fitted to it.
Start with the cutting package
Before ordering, confirm whether the scarifier includes blades, cutters, drum components, or a bundle. If blades are sold separately, that is not automatically a problem. It just means your procurement list is not finished. Your crew still needs the correct scarifier blades or cutters for the concrete, coating, profile, and removal depth in front of them.

Plan the site support items too
Beyond cutters, plan dust or debris containment, cleanup tools, replacement wear items, extension or power planning where applicable, and transport. Ask one blunt question before you buy: “What else do we need to run this scarifier on the first project?” If the answer is vague, keep asking. In CTD buyer conversations, the most common delay is not choosing gas versus electric; it is realizing too late that the cutter or blade package was not included with the machine.

What to avoid when choosing a concrete scarifier source
Bad sourcing usually shows up as a mismatch between the machine and the work. A seller can talk a good game, but if they cannot tell you which scarifier configuration fits sidewalk trip hazard repair, traffic line removal, coating removal, overlay prep, or slab high spots, your crew carries the risk.
| Mistake | Why it hurts | Better move |
|---|---|---|
| Buying from a seller that cannot explain fit | You may end up with a machine that is too light, too slow, or wrong for the concrete surface. | Use a source that connects the scarifier to the job type and surface condition. |
| Shopping by unit price alone | A low quote can hide missing cutters, unclear warranty, weak documentation, or the wrong power setup. | Compare the full ready-to-work package. |
| Ignoring power access | Electric and gas scarifiers solve different site problems. | Choose around outlets, cord management, mobility, and site rules. |
| Assuming every source type is the same | Manufacturer, supplier, factory, wholesale source, and distributor are different buying paths. | Confirm who provides the documentation, what ships, and where product questions go. |
| Skipping the tooling check | The machine may arrive before the cutters or blades your crew needs to do the work. | Confirm blades, cutters, drum setup, and wear items before ordering. |

Is gas or electric better for trip hazard repair?
It depends on access and workflow. Electric makes sense where you have reliable mains power and cord routing will not slow the crew. Gas makes sense when mobility and self-contained power are more important. The right answer is the one that fits the site, not the one that sounds tougher on paper.
What projects are best for an 8-inch scarifier?
An 8-inch scarifier is a practical class for sidewalk trip hazard repair, traffic line removal, high-spot reduction, coating removal, and surface prep for coatings or overlays. It is not the answer to every slab problem, so match the machine, power source, and tooling to the actual removal work.
